Therapeutic Phlebotomy is a precise clinical procedure involving the controlled, intentional removal of a specific volume of blood from a patient for the express purpose of treating a defined medical condition. It is most commonly employed to manage conditions characterized by iron overload, such as hemochromatosis, or an excessive red blood cell count, known as polycythemia. This intervention is a controlled method to adjust hematological parameters.
Origin
Phlebotomy is derived from the Greek words phlebos (vein) and tome (cutting), reflecting the physical act of opening a vein. While the practice of bloodletting is ancient, its modern, controlled application as a therapeutic tool for specific, documented hematological disorders was rigorously established in the 20th century.
Mechanism
The procedure functions by directly reducing the body’s total iron stores in iron-overload conditions or by decreasing the overall blood viscosity and red cell mass in polycythemia. In the context of hormonal health, it is a crucial intervention utilized to manage clinically elevated hematocrit and hemoglobin levels that can sometimes occur as a secondary effect of testosterone replacement therapy. This mechanism is a direct physical intervention to adjust blood composition and prevent complications.
